Cheesy Beans on Toast
Crispy buttered toast topped with hot baked beans and melted cheddar — the ultimate British comfort snack that takes 5 minutes and tastes way better than it should. Perfect for a quick lunch, late-night dinner, or when you need something warm and filling.

Ingredients
- 2 slices bread
- 1 tbsp butter
- ¾ cup (about 200g) canned baked beans
- ½ cup cheddar cheese, shredded
Instructions
- 1
Toast the bread until golden brown and crispy, about 2–3 minutes.
- 2
Spread butter on each slice while still warm.
- 3
Warm the baked beans in a small pot or microwave until steaming, about 2 minutes.
- 4
Spoon hot beans onto each slice, dividing evenly.
- 5
Top each slice generously with shredded cheddar and serve immediately while the cheese softens into the warm beans.
